Liverpool FC defender sends Manchester United midfielder Scott McTominay message

Liverpool defender Andy Robertson has praised Scott McTominay for his performances for Manchester United so far this season.

With United sitting in 12th in the league and having won only twice this term there haven't been many standout performers in Ole Gunnar Solskjaer's side.

But McTominay is one of a handful of positives after upping his game and has been praised for his impact by fellow Scotland international Robertson who he could face this weekend.

"There was a wee bit of banter with Scott McTominay during the Scotland duty, just a wee bit, not much, honest!" Robertson said.

"I thought Scotty was fantastic for us against San Marino, to be honest. And he’s been excellent all season in a United team that has had its critics. I think he’s carried himself very well. I’ll be looking forward to facing him on Sunday. Obviously, I hope to come out on top."

McTominay has a very good chance of starting against Jurgen Klopp's league leaders on Sunday, especially after Solskjaer confirmed Paul Pogba had been ruled out of the game as he continues to recover from injury.

"Paul had an injury, he came back, he worked really hard," he told Sky Sports .

"He came back and played a couple of games, maybe played through the pain barrier. He had a scan after the Arsenal game and maybe needed a few weeks' rest in a boot so hopefully he won't be too long, but he won't make this game, no."
